Appropriations committee backs $4.95 million to cover state emergency, disaster costs
Summary
The Joint Committee on Appropriations voted to give House Bill 1033 a "do pass" recommendation, approving a $4,951,260 general-fund appropriation to the state's emergency and disaster fund to cover FEMA non‑federal shares, hazard mitigation shares and unreimbursable incident costs.
The Joint Committee on Appropriations on the South Dakota Legislature voted to give House Bill 1033 a "do pass" recommendation after hearing from Department of Public Safety officials on the need to replenish the state emergency and disaster fund.
The bill would appropriate $4,951,260 from the general fund to the emergency and disaster fund.
